The role of lipid metabolism in the acquisition of desiccation tolerance inCraterostigma plantagineum: a comparative approach
2013
Summary Dehydration leads to different physiological and biochemical responses in plants. We analysed the lipid composition and the expression of genes involved in lipid biosynthesis in the desiccation-tolerant plant Craterostigma plantagineum. A comparative approach was carried out with Lindernia brevidens (desiccation tolerant) and two desiccation-sensitive species, Lindernia subracemosa and Arabidopsis thaliana. In C. plantagineum the total lipid content remained constant while the lipid composition underwent major changes during desiccation. Quantitative microscopy reveals stepwise alteration of chromatin structure during herpesvirus infection
2019
During lytic herpes simplex virus 1 (HSV-1) infection, the expansion of the viral replication compartments leads to an enrichment of the host chromatin in the peripheral nucleoplasm. We have shown previously that HSV-1 infection induces the formation of channels through the compacted peripheral chromatin. Here, we used three-dimensional confocal and expansion microscopy, soft X-ray tomography, electron microscopy, and random walk simulations to analyze the kinetics of host chromatin redistribution and capsid localization relative to their egress site at the nuclear envelope. The recent Nyiragongo (Democratic Republic of Congo) eruption: the impact of volcanic ash fallout on drinking water and edible plants
2022
Nyiragongo is an active intraplate volcano well known for its fascinating persistent lava lake inside the crater and is recognized as one of the most dangerous volcanoes in the world as more than two million people live on its slopes, 18-25 km far from the main crater. It is located in the Virunga Volcanic Province (VVP), in the western branch of the East African Rift System (EARS), at the intersection between the Democratic Republic of Congo, Rwanda, and Uganda. Unexpectedly, on 22 May 2021, Nyiragongo produced three different lateral lava flows in the low flanks and significant amounts of volcanic gas and ash were emitted from the summit crater. Multimodal Aposematic Signals and Their Emerging Role in Mate Attraction
2018
Chemically defended animals often display conspicuous color patterns that predators learn to associate with their unprofitability and subsequently avoid. Such animals (i.e., aposematic), deter predators by stimulating their visual and chemical sensory channels. Hence, aposematism is considered to be “multimodal.” The evolution of warning signals (and to a lesser degree their accompanying chemical defenses) is fundamentally linked to natural selection by predators. Lately, however, increasing evidence also points to a role of sexual selection shaping warning signal evolution. Particle balance and return loops for microplastics in a tertiary-level wastewater treatment plant.
2021
Highlights: Dewatering by centrifugation was a step that removed a high number of MPs from the sludge. Sludge retained especially the fibrous microplactics. Reject water transported microplastics inside a wastewater treatment plant. Disc filter-based tertiary treatment ensured removal of 99% of microplastics in wastewater. Microplastics (MPs) from households, stormwater, and various industries are transported to wastewater treatment plants (WWTPs), where a high proportion of them are captured before discharging their residuals to watersheds.
